Well...as far as i remember in this very thread The blu/yel wire from the 20-pin, connects to one of the wires (blu/yel) that used to connect to the USDM thermostat (this wire runs to the A/C pressure switch in the car)
also I remember Caz telling me that all sensors except for the sunlight one are just resistors without polarity, so it won't matter which wire is ground or the other.
So just cut off the connector from the JDM evap. sensor and splice a wire to run to Pin #17 (ground, lt grn/red) in the 20-pin connector and the other to pin #9 (brown) also in the 20-pin connector.
